Jogging routes around Dollgower Lake are characterized by enchanting forests and the serene lake itself, offering diverse natural features for outdoor activity. The region features a mix of terrain and elevation, with parts of the lake largely overgrown with water lilies and a wide, small beach along its shore. These varied landscapes provide ideal conditions for runners seeking different challenges and scenic backdrops. The area offers a variety of routes suitable for different fitness levels.

The Stechlin-Ruppiner Land Nature Park is dominated by Lake Stechlin, a 425-hectare, clearwater lake with a depth of up to 69 meters, home to the unique Fontane whitefish, a special species of fish. Here you'll find over 160 lakes, moors, and ancient beech forests, which in Germany otherwise only occur on five percent of their original area. The ancient beech forests provide a habitat for the goldeneye, which breeds in black woodpecker holes, as well as for rare beetles such as the stag beetle and the hermit beetle. Rare animal species such as the otter, the white-tailed eagle, and the kingfisher also call this park home. Tip: At the "Alte Oberförsterei" visitor center, you can discover the park's nature in an interactive exhibition and explore the sensory garden. Or how about a canoe tour along the pristine Rheinsberg Rhine? 🚣 🌊 🐞

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available around Dollgower Lake?

The Dollgower Lake area offers a wide selection of running routes, with over 50 different trails to explore. These routes cater to various fitness levels, ranging from easy strolls to more challenging runs.

Are there any easy running routes suitable for beginners or a relaxed jog?

Yes, there are routes perfect for beginners or those looking for a more relaxed pace. While most routes are rated moderate, you can find easier paths that allow you to enjoy the scenery without significant challenge. For example, the Running loop from Menz is a moderate 3.7-mile (5.9 km) trail that is often completed in about 41 minutes, offering a pleasant experience through natural areas.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the jogging trails around Dollgower Lake?

The running routes around Dollgower Lake feature diverse terrain. You'll encounter enchanting forests, the tranquil lake shore, and a mix of paths with varying elevation. The region is well-suited for activities like hiking and cycling, indicating the presence of trails with different surfaces and gradients, perfect for varied running experiences.

Are the running routes around Dollgower Lake suitable for families?

Yes, many of the trails are suitable for families, especially those looking for a pleasant outdoor activity. The diverse landscapes, including forests and the lake shore, provide an engaging environment. Look for shorter, less challenging routes if running with younger children.

Can I bring my dog on the running trails?

Generally, dogs are welcome on trails around Dollgower Lake. However, it's always advisable to keep your dog on a leash, especially in nature protection areas or when passing through villages, to ensure the safety and comfort of wildlife and other trail users.

What are some interesting sights or landmarks I might encounter while running?

Beyond the natural beauty of the lake and forests, you might discover unique points of interest. The area holds historical intrigue, such as the 'Carinhall Wall Remains'—bunker remnants nestled within the forest. For a more serene experience, the lake itself, with parts overgrown with water lilies, and a wide, small beach offer picturesque views.

Are there any circular running routes around Dollgower Lake?

Yes, many of the running routes are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ular option is the Running loop from Dollgow, a 4.3-mile (6.9 km) trail winding through local woodlands. Another is the Menz Village Church – War Memorial in Menz loop from Dollgow, which is a longer 7.3-mile (11.8 km) path exploring village surroundings and historical sites.

What do other runners say about the trails in Dollgower Lake?

The running routes in Dollgower Lake are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.6 stars from over 60 reviews. Runners often praise the enchanting forests, the tranquil lake, and the varied terrain that offers options for different ability levels.

Is there parking available near the running trails?

While specific parking locations are not detailed for every route, the region is generally accessible for outdoor activities, implying that parking facilities are available in or near the villages like Dollgow and Menz, which serve as common starting points for many trails.

Can I access the running routes using public transport?

The guide focuses on the routes themselves, but for specific public transport options to reach the starting points in villages like Dollgow or Menz, it's recommended to check local transport schedules and connections relevant to your departure location.

What is the best time of year to go running around Dollgower Lake?

The area around Dollgower Lake is beautiful throughout the year. The water lilies are particularly beautiful in the summer, making it a scenic time for a run. Spring and autumn offer pleasant temperatures and vibrant foliage, while winter can provide a unique, serene running experience, though trail conditions may vary.

Are there any longer running routes for experienced runners?

Yes, for those seeking a longer challenge, routes like the Menz Village Church – War Memorial in Menz loop from Dollgow offer a substantial 7.3-mile (11.8 km) path. There are also 20 routes classified as 'difficult' within the region, providing more demanding options for experienced runners.
